Buying Guide for the Best Budget TV Sound Bar

Choosing the right sound bar for your TV can significantly enhance your viewing experience by providing better audio quality than the built-in speakers. When selecting a sound bar, it's important to consider various specifications to ensure it meets your needs and preferences. Here are some key specs to look out for and how to navigate them.
Audio ChannelsAudio channels refer to the number of separate audio signals the sound bar can produce. Common configurations include 2.0, 2.1, 3.1, 5.1, and even 7.1 channels. A 2.0 channel sound bar has two speakers (left and right), while a 2.1 channel adds a subwoofer for enhanced bass. Higher configurations like 5.1 and 7.1 include additional speakers for surround sound. If you want a simple setup for casual TV watching, a 2.0 or 2.1 channel might suffice. For a more immersive experience, especially for movies and gaming, consider a 5.1 or 7.1 channel sound bar.
Connectivity OptionsConnectivity options determine how you can connect the sound bar to your TV and other devices. Common connections include HDMI, optical, Bluetooth, and AUX. HDMI ARC (Audio Return Channel) is preferred for high-quality audio and ease of use. Optical connections also provide good audio quality. Bluetooth allows for wireless streaming from smartphones and tablets. AUX is a basic analog connection. Choose a sound bar with connectivity options that match your TV and other devices to ensure compatibility and convenience.
Size and DesignThe size and design of the sound bar can affect both its performance and how well it fits into your living space. Sound bars come in various lengths, typically ranging from 20 to 50 inches. A longer sound bar may provide better stereo separation and sound quality. Consider the size of your TV and the available space where you plan to place the sound bar. Additionally, look for a design that complements your room's aesthetics. If space is limited, a compact sound bar might be a better choice.
SubwooferA subwoofer is a speaker dedicated to reproducing low-frequency sounds, such as bass. Some sound bars come with a built-in subwoofer, while others include a separate, external subwoofer. A separate subwoofer generally provides better bass performance. If you enjoy watching action movies, listening to music, or playing games, a sound bar with a subwoofer can enhance your experience by delivering deeper and more impactful sound. If you prefer a more compact setup, a sound bar with a built-in subwoofer might be sufficient.
Sound ModesSound modes are preset audio settings designed to optimize the sound bar's performance for different types of content, such as movies, music, sports, and dialogue. These modes adjust the sound bar's equalizer settings to enhance specific audio elements. For example, a movie mode might emphasize surround sound effects, while a dialogue mode focuses on clear speech. Consider your primary use for the sound bar and choose one with sound modes that cater to your preferences. If you watch a variety of content, a sound bar with multiple sound modes can provide a versatile listening experience.
Smart FeaturesSmart features include built-in voice assistants, Wi-Fi connectivity, and app control. These features can add convenience and functionality to your sound bar. Voice assistants like Alexa or Google Assistant allow for hands-free control and integration with other smart home devices. Wi-Fi connectivity enables streaming from online services and multi-room audio setups. App control lets you adjust settings and manage the sound bar from your smartphone. If you value smart home integration and ease of use, look for a sound bar with these features.
